Cincinnati Team Overview
🔵 The regular MLS season was marked by inconsistent results, a trend that continued into the playoffs. A prime example is Cincinnati's performance. They clinched the first match of the series against Columbus with a 1-0 victory, only to suffer a crushing 4-0 defeat away from home. Such an outcome was unexpected, but football often defies prediction.
⚪️ In the second match of the series, Yuya Kubo received two yellow cards in the first half, leaving his team a man down with the score at 0-1. Cincinnati's response was somewhat puzzling, as they stuck to their usual approach. The result was a dismal 0-4 loss. The team failed to register a single shot on target, and their xG was a shameful 0.03. Once again this season, we highlight a recurring issue: the team lacks a backup plan. On that day, even club leader Evander faltered, earning a low rating and being substituted during the game. Expectations for the Brazilian are high, and rightly so.

Columbus Crew Team Overview
⚪️ The intrigue is alive as Crew reignited it in the second match. Understanding what influences team football is incredibly challenging. The combination of disastrous and triumphant matches leaves many questions. In the series against Cincinnati, the club delivered two starkly different performances, yet they have reached the decisive battle.
⚫️ Once again, let's talk about the second game. What if there hadn't been a sending-off? The match could have unfolded quite differently. Had Cincinnati adjusted their tactics, an upset might have been on the cards. Columbus, on the other hand, deserves praise for sticking to their game plan and effectively capitalizing on key opportunities. It's surprising that the forwards didn't find the net, despite the team registering 10 shots on target and an xG of 3.25.
